ABOUT US

The Setons of Gonzaga is a service organization composed of 30 amazing women who actively serve the Spokane community under the three pillars of service, sisterhood, and leadership. During the year, Setons participate in monthly service at different organizations throughout Spokane. These services can range anywhere from leaf raking, writing letters and cards, serving at shelters, and so on. Monthly service creates an opportunity for all 30 of us to serve at the same time together. In addition, each week Setons are broken down into smaller groups to perform weekly service at organizations that we work with all semester long. Fall 2023, a few groups worked at the Boys and Girls Club of Spokane and a couple of groups were at the Hutton Settlement Children's Home. 

Additionally, Setons are well known for hosting the annual Charity Ball event where all students on campus are welcome to attend in order to raise money to donate to an organization of our choice. This year we are supporting Sally's House Emergency Foster Care. Essentially, the Setons of Gonzaga create an atmosphere where women can serve the community, support one another, grow in leadership, and gain 29 other sisters while doing so!
